Market Sizing, Growth Estimates, and CAGR Projections

Based on the latest available data, South Korea’s Non-Protein Nitrogen market was valued at approximately USD 1.2 billion

in 2023. This valuation encompasses key product categories such as urea, ammonium salts, and other NPN compounds used predominantly in animal feed, fertilizers, and chemical manufacturing.

Assuming a conservative compound annual growth rate (CAGR) of 7.5%

over the forecast period (2024–2033), driven by increasing demand for sustainable agriculture, technological innovation, and regulatory support, the market is projected to reach approximately USD 2.4 billion

by 2033. This growth rate aligns with macroeconomic stability, rising agricultural productivity, and expanding animal husbandry sectors.

Key assumptions underpinning these projections include:

  • Steady GDP growth of around 2–3% annually, supporting agricultural and industrial expansion.
  • Government policies favoring sustainable farming practices and chemical safety regulations.
  • Incremental adoption of digital and automation technologies in manufacturing and distribution.
  • Moderate inflation rates influencing raw material costs and pricing strategies.

Market Ecosystem and Operational Framework

Product Categories and Stakeholders

  • Primary Product Types:

    Urea-based NPN, ammonium salts (e.g., ammonium sulfate), and other organic/inorganic NPN compounds.

  • Stakeholders:

    Raw material suppliers (ammonia producers), chemical manufacturers, distributors, agricultural cooperatives, livestock farms, regulatory agencies, and end consumers.

Demand-Supply Framework and Market Operations

The market operates through a complex supply chain where raw materials like ammonia are sourced from domestic and international producers. Manufacturing involves chemical synthesis, purification, and packaging, often leveraging advanced process technologies. Distribution channels include direct sales to large agribusinesses, third-party distributors, and online platforms, facilitating broad market reach.

Value Chain and Revenue Models

  1. Raw Material Sourcing:

    Ammonia and other feedstocks are procured from petrochemical complexes or imported, with costs influenced by global energy prices.

  2. Manufacturing:

    Conversion of ammonia into various NPN products, with revenue generated through bulk sales, specialty formulations, and contract manufacturing.

  3. Distribution:

    Revenue streams include wholesale, retail, and direct-to-farm sales, with value-added services like technical support and quality assurance.

  4. End-User Delivery:

    Final products are integrated into animal feed formulations, fertilizers, or chemical manufacturing, with lifecycle services including product stewardship, technical consulting, and after-sales support.

Cost Structures, Pricing, and Investment Dynamics

Major cost components include raw materials (~40%), energy (~20%), manufacturing labor (~15%), and logistics (~10%). Capital investments are directed toward modernizing production facilities, adopting digital tools, and expanding distribution networks. Operating margins typically range between 10–15%, with pricing strategies influenced by raw material costs, regulatory compliance, and competitive positioning.
